About 7a

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

7a is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Salisbury (SP2 9JA). It has a recorded floor area of 71 m² (around 764 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(April 2023)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 3 certificates since March 2011.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and hot-water ef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 88),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.

It hasn't traded since May 2008, a hold of 18 years that's notably long for the area. That sale landed at the peak of the pre-credit-crunch market, which is a useful reference point when interpreting the price. Today's modelled estimate of £258,000 is 39.5% above the 2008 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£242/sq ft) was about 81.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
